What is Lead Paint Disclosure

The Lead-Based Paint Disclosure Form is a property disclosure document used by sellers and landlords to inform potential buyers or renters about lead-based paint hazards in pre-1978 housing.

Comprehensive Guide to Lead Paint Disclosure

What is the Lead-Based Paint Disclosure Form?

The Lead-Based Paint Disclosure Form is a critical document in real estate transactions, particularly for properties built before 1978. This form serves to inform buyers and renters about potential lead-based paint hazards, ensuring they are aware of any risks associated with lead exposure. The importance of this form lies not only in protecting health but also in fulfilling legal obligations under federal regulations.
This requirement stems from historical concerns related to lead-based paint, which has been linked to significant health issues. The key stakeholders in this process include the seller, purchaser, lessor, lessee, and agent, each playing a vital role in the disclosure process. Understanding who is involved and the implications of the form is essential for a smooth transaction.

Who Needs the Lead-Based Paint Disclosure Form?

This form is essential for various individuals participating in real estate transactions. Specifically, sellers of pre-1978 homes are required to complete and sign the form, ensuring they disclose known lead-based paint hazards. Additionally, landlords and real estate agents must provide necessary disclosures when dealing with rental properties.
In some cases, compliance requirements may vary based on state laws. For instance, in Louisiana, specific guidelines dictate how and when disclosures must be made. Understanding these obligations ensures all parties are adequately informed and protected under the law.

Sellers and landlords of properties built before 1978 in the US are required to use the Lead-Based Paint Disclosure Form to inform potential buyers or renters about lead-based paint hazards.
You can submit the Lead-Based Paint Disclosure Form by providing it to the buyer or renter during the transaction process. Always ensure copies are retained for your records.
Failure to provide the Lead-Based Paint Disclosure Form can lead to legal consequences, including potential lawsuits from buyers or renters for damages caused by undisclosed lead hazards.
There are no specific deadlines for submitting the Lead-Based Paint Disclosure Form; however, it must be provided before signing a purchase or lease agreement to comply with federal regulations.
While no specific supporting documents are required, it’s helpful to provide any past inspection reports or records of lead remediation to further inform buyers or renters.
